Bengal Government's Survey and Registration Drive for Madrasas: Scholarships and Benefits Extended

Bengal government to start a survey of Madrasas and encourage them to register with the government to access scholarships and benefits, similar to other affiliated organizations like WBSE and WBHSE.

A state govt. committee will be created with the soul objective for the development of educational infrastructures and promoting overall development of the students . The committee will comprise Educationists, officials of relevant govt. Department , members of local Muslim communities.

"We have always maintained that will not interfere in their teaching, or their syllabus. What we have said is that we will conduct a survey, and that too, only for those madrassahs that are interested. The objective is to ensure that these madrassahs get infrastructure development for the
students" said by chief minister Mamata Banerjee.

The entire initiative by the Govt. of
West Bengal is to uplift and provide social security to the marginalized students and to recognise their merit.

The schemes of govt. include kannayasree prakalpa, Swami Vivekananda scholarship, sabuj saathi, smart phone facilities etc.

Kanyashree Prakalpa started in 2013 empowers girls through conditional cash transfers and scholarships, promoting education and delaying early marriages. On the other hand, the Swami Vivekananda Scholarship supports meritorious students pursuing higher education, fostering academic excellence and socio-economic development in the state.

Madrasa education in West Bengal includes Islamic religious teachings, Quranic studies, and Arabic language, alongside some general education subjects. There are about 614 Madrasas currently active in the state.
